Peacocks Fall Short To Le Moyne Dolphins, Look To Secure First Road Win This Thursday

JERSEY CITY, N.J.- The Saint Peter's women's soccer team had a hard fought battle at Jaroschak Field this afternoon. Unfortunately, their efforts weren't enough, and they fell 1-2 against the Le Moyne Dolphins.

The Dolphins secured their first win of the 2026 season, improving their record to 1-5.


WHAT HAPPENED:
FIRST HALF:

In the opening two minutes of play, junior Peacock (1-3) defender Melissa Pires registered a shot that went top left. The Dolphins (1-5) opened the scoring early in the 6th minute after a corner kick. Giana Cutuli assisted Kaitlyn Gilhooly. There was a brief scramble in the six yard box before Cutuli netted the goal.

Saint Peter's struggled offensively in the first 15 minutes of play as they looked for an equalizer. 

The Le Moyne Dolphins registered a shot on goal that was saved by freshman goalkeeper Lily Sarris. The save deflected for a Dolphin corner kick, which sailed into the box and deflected out of bounds for another corner kick. 

The second Dolphin corner kick resulted in a goal that was scored by Emma Sousa and assisted by Giana Cutuli. This was Cutuli's second assist of the game.

In the 36th minute, the Peacocks had a strong opportunity where Sophomore forward Azsa Leighton struck the ball on net. However, the shot wasn't enough for the Peacocks to get on the scoreboard.

The Peacocks went into the half with a 0-2 deficit. The Dolphins led 5-3 in shots and 6-0 in corner kicks.

SECOND HALF:
The Peacocks started the second half with more authority than the first and had a stronger presence in the Dolphins' final third. Sophomore forward Mayla McLean registered a shot on goal that went just wide.

In the 50th minute, Freshman forward Elise Viggiano found the back of the net after a scrap in the six yard box. Mayla McLean had the assist. The Peacocks now only trailed by one goal. They registered 11 shots in the second half, compared to Le Moyne's two. Eight of those shots were on goal. 

Ultimately, it was not enough to break through and level the game. 

UP NEXT:
The Peacocks will remain in New Jersey and head to West Orange this coming Thursday, September 3 to take on the Seton Hall Pirates at Owen T. Carroll Field. The game is scheduled for 4 p.m. ET.
